When Californian style meets Art Deco

The Maybourne Bar opens its doors in The Maybourne Beverly Hills hotel, with a mix of Californian style and Art Deco Glamour. André Fu Studio’s latest project is an elegant bar casket located in the lobby of The Maybourne Beverly Hills hotel.  Like the many other award-winning bars in the Maybourne Hotel Group, this newly opened Maybourne bar promises to bring the quintessential Maybourne cocktail experience from Europe to the West Coast and is sure to become a Beverly Hills destination for design aficionados and cocktail connoisseurs alike. Fu has sought to unite and celebrate different cultures in its bar design, introducing the geometric patterns of the Art Deco era alongside the vibrant colours of the Californian landscape. 

Tall bar stools in Yves Klein blue and bold tangerine rest on a black and white Art Deco canvas evoking classic European glamour. Walls of solid walnut panels in charcoal grey and ivory complement the black and white Hollywood photograph of Mary McCartney, while Art Deco-style lamps cast a soft, welcoming light. Inspired by the idea of creating a “hidden gem” in the heart of the hotel, André Fu anchored the space with a bar carved from solid Turkish silver onyx and accented with polished nickel. Intricate metal frames in polished nickel adorn the back bar, which seems to weave through the curation of the liquors on display, evoking a cascading vignette. The fixture is also magically illuminated to create a seductive glow, accentuating the sense of glamour.

Handmade transparent panels by French artisan Pietro Seminelli adorn the backdrop of the bar’s facade, arranged in intricate hand-pleated geometric patterns that bring lightness and elegance to the room. The backdrop of precious materials extends to the intricate white Terrazzo mosaic floor, flanked by silver Emperador marble. The bespoke furniture, crafted from solid walnut, evokes an extravagant interplay of geometry and art deco vignettes.
